2.2.1.- Distribuciones y convenciones de Debian

LibranetComo indica su nombre, los paquetes Debian proceden de la distribución Debian. desde entonces, el formato ha sido adoptado por otras distribuciones, entre las que se incluyen Libranet, Ubuntu y Xandros. Tales distribuciones derivan del Debian original, lo que significa que los paquetes de éste funcionen bien en otros sistemas de tipo Debian.  Aunque Debian no da importancia a la GUI de instalación o las herramientas de configuración, sus derivados incorporan GUI para las herramientas de configuración del sistema Debian base, los que hace más atractivas estas distribuciones para los novatos de Linux. El sistema original de Debian es atípico, pues lo mantienen voluntarios motivados por el deseo de crear el producto que desea utilizar, en vez de hacerlo una empresa movida por el beneficio.

Al igual que RPM, el formato del paquete Debian es neutral con respecto al SO (Sistema Operativo) y al tipo de CPU. Es extremadamente raro encontrar paquetes Debian fuera de Linux, aunque está en marcha la creación de una distribución Debian que utilice el kernel de GNU Hurd en lugar del kernel de Linux. Dicha distribución no sería Linux, pero recordaría bastante a Debian GNU/Linux en su funcionamiento y configuración.

La distribución Debian original ha sido llevada a muchas CPU diferentes, entre las que se incluyen x86x86-64, IA-64PowerPC, Alpha, 680×0, MIPS y SPARC. La arquitectura original era la x86 y en las siguientes se presentan 212px-KL_Intel_i386DXdiversos niveles de madurez. Las distribuciones derivadas, normalmente, solo funcionan en sistemas x86, pero esto podría cambiar en el futuro.

Los paquetes Debian siguen una convención similar a la de los RPM, pero los de Debian, a veces, omiten los códigos del nombres de fichero para especificar la arquitectura del paquete, en particular en los paquetes para x86. Cuando aparecen éstos códigos, es posible que no sigan las convenciones de RPM. Por ejemplo, un nombre de fichero que acaba en i386.deb indica un paquete independiente de la CPU, como una documentación o unos scripts. Como con los ficheros de RPM, esta convención de nomenclatura es sólo eso, una convención. Puede renombrar los ficheros como desee, para que incluyan u omitan el código del procesador. No hay un código para los paquetes fuente de Debian porque, como veremos más adelante, los paquetes fuente de Debian consisten en varios ficheros independientes.

Deja un comentario

Este sitio utiliza Akismet para reducir el spam. Conoce cómo se procesan los datos de tus comentarios.